como manejar Esta instruccion

06/10/2004 - 03:22 por Alfredo Reyna | Informe spam
Hola a todos

Dentro del Lenguaje de programacion

manejo la sig. instruccion

select ...,IIF((ident1='PC' or ident2='PC' or
ident3='PC'),fecha_ap,fecha_ped) as fecha_ped, from mi tabla

pero ahora las instrucciones las sentencias las ejecuto directamente en mi
servidor. como puedo manejar esta sentencia. ??

Gracias de antemano.


alfredo Reyna
leo22_reyna@hotmail.com
 

Leer las respuestas

#1 Javier Loria
06/10/2004 - 05:39 | Informe spam
Hola:
IIF no existe en SQL, (por lo menos no en T-SQL), debes usar:
=
, CASE
WHEN Ident1='PC' OR Ident2='PC' OR Ident3='PC
THEN fecha_ap
ELSE fecha_ped
END AS Fecha_Ped
...
= Saludos,


Javier Loria
Costa Rica
Se aprecia la inclusion de DDL (CREATE, INSERTS, etc.)
que pueda ser copiado y pegado al Query Analizer.
La version de SQL y Service Pack tambien ayuda

"Alfredo Reyna" wrote in message
news:
Hola a todos

Dentro del Lenguaje de programacion

manejo la sig. instruccion

select ...,IIF((ident1='PC' or ident2='PC' or
ident3='PC'),fecha_ap,fecha_ped) as fecha_ped, from mi tabla

pero ahora las instrucciones las sentencias las ejecuto directamente en mi
servidor. como puedo manejar esta sentencia. ??

Gracias de antemano.


alfredo Reyna



Preguntas similares